Prep Time: 15 mins
Cook Time: -
Total Time: 15 mins
Cuisine: American
Serves: 8 servings
Ingredients
- 1 package (8 oz) cream cheese
- 1/2 cup powdered sugar
- 1 cup whipped topping
- 1/4 cup lemon juice
- 1 cup fresh strawberries, sliced
- 1 pre-made graham cracker crust
Instructions
- Begin by gathering all your ingredients: 1 package (8 oz) cream cheese, 1/2 cup powdered sugar, 1 cup whipped topping, 1/4 cup lemon juice, 1 cup fresh strawberries (sliced), and 1 pre-made graham cracker crust.
- In a large mixing bowl, add the cream cheese. Using an electric mixer, beat the cream cheese on medium speed until it becomes smooth and creamy, about 2-3 minutes.
- Gradually add the powdered sugar to the cream cheese while continuing to beat. Mix until well combined and there are no lumps.
- Pour in the lemon juice and mix on low speed until the lemon juice is fully incorporated into the cream cheese mixture. The mixture should be light and fluffy.
- Gently fold in the whipped topping using a spatula. Be careful not to deflate the whipped topping; you want to maintain the lightness of the mixture.
- Once the whipped topping is fully incorporated, taste the mixture. If you prefer a more pronounced lemon flavor, you can add a little more lemon juice to your liking.
- Transfer the cheesecake mixture into the pre-made graham cracker crust. Use a spatula to spread it evenly, smoothing the top as desired.
- Refrigerate the cheesecake for at least 1 hour to allow it to set. This step is important for achieving the right texture.
- Before serving, arrange the sliced fresh strawberries on top of the cheesecake for a beautiful presentation. You can also drizzle a little extra lemon juice over the strawberries for added flavor.
- Slice the cheesecake into 8 equal pieces and serve chilled. Enjoy your Strawberry Fluffy Lemon Cheesecake Delight!
Tips
- Room Temperature Ingredients: For a smoother cheesecake mixture, ensure your cream cheese is at room temperature before mixing. This helps eliminate lumps and creates a creamy texture.
- Whipped Topping: When folding in the whipped topping, use a gentle hand to maintain its airy consistency. This is key to achieving that fluffy cheesecake texture!
- Lemon Juice: Adjust the amount of lemon juice based on your taste preference. If you love a more pronounced lemon flavor, feel free to add a bit more for an extra zing!
- Chill Time: Don’t skip the refrigeration step! Allowing the cheesecake to set for at least an hour will help it firm up and make slicing easier.
- Garnishing: For an eye-catching presentation, arrange the strawberries in a decorative pattern on top of the cheesecake. A drizzle of lemon juice or a sprinkle of powdered sugar can add an elegant touch.
- Serving Suggestions: Pair each slice with a dollop of extra whipped topping or a scoop of vanilla ice cream for an indulgent dessert experience.
